Output 3cbfb5501de243f1b4b97c1bb81a65d48ab3448f1cea571bf9000c1ce921db35:88

value
16032543
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 80060e781600c4a35d485ed484204aca45c8ef0e1d6348630ffaf2c736b6abcc
address
tb1psqrqu7qkqrz2xh2gtm2gggz2efzu3mcwr435scc0ltevwd4k40xqej0fpj
transaction
3cbfb5501de243f1b4b97c1bb81a65d48ab3448f1cea571bf9000c1ce921db35
confirmations
25839
spent
true